首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

敏感凭据管理双11促销活动

敏感凭据管理在双11促销活动中至关重要,因为它涉及到大量的交易数据和用户信息安全。以下是对敏感凭据管理的基础概念、优势、类型、应用场景以及可能遇到的问题和解决方案的详细解答:

基础概念

敏感凭据管理是指对系统中用于身份验证、授权或其他安全目的的敏感信息(如密码、密钥、证书等)进行安全存储、分发和使用的一系列措施。

优势

  1. 安全性提升:有效防止敏感信息泄露,减少安全风险。
  2. 合规性:满足各种法律法规对数据保护的要求。
  3. 操作便捷:集中管理凭据,简化开发和运维流程。
  4. 审计跟踪:记录所有访问和修改操作,便于事后审查。

类型

  1. 静态凭据管理:如密码、密钥等存储在数据库或配置文件中的凭据。
  2. 动态凭据管理:如临时生成的令牌、API密钥等,具有时效性。
  3. 硬件安全模块(HSM):物理设备用于安全存储和管理加密密钥。

应用场景

  • 电子商务平台:保护用户支付信息和交易数据。
  • 金融服务:确保金融交易的安全性和完整性。
  • 企业内部系统:管理员工的访问权限和企业数据。

双11促销活动中的应用

在双11这样的大型促销活动中,敏感凭据管理尤为重要,因为:

  • 高并发处理:需要确保在高流量情况下系统的稳定性和安全性。
  • 多渠道支付:涉及多种支付方式,每种方式都有其独特的凭据管理需求。
  • 数据加密:所有交易数据必须加密传输和存储。

可能遇到的问题及解决方案

问题1:凭据泄露

原因:凭据存储不当或传输过程中被截获。 解决方案

  • 使用加密算法对凭据进行加密存储。
  • 实施严格的访问控制和权限管理。
  • 定期更换凭据,并使用临时令牌进行操作。

问题2:系统性能瓶颈

原因:在高并发情况下,凭据验证过程可能成为性能瓶颈。 解决方案

  • 使用缓存技术减少数据库查询次数。
  • 引入负载均衡机制分散请求压力。
  • 优化凭据验证算法,提高处理效率。

问题3:合规性问题

原因:未能满足相关法律法规对数据保护的要求。 解决方案

  • 遵循行业标准如PCI DSS(支付卡行业数据安全标准)。
  • 实施审计日志记录所有敏感操作。
  • 定期进行安全评估和漏洞扫描。

示例代码(Python)

以下是一个简单的示例,展示如何使用环境变量来安全地管理敏感凭据:

代码语言:txt
复制
import os
from dotenv import load_dotenv

# 加载环境变量文件
load_dotenv()

# 获取敏感凭据
db_password = os.getenv('DB_PASSWORD')
api_key = os.getenv('API_KEY')

# 使用凭据进行操作
def connect_to_database():
    # 连接数据库的代码
    pass

def call_external_api():
    # 调用外部API的代码
    pass

在这个示例中,敏感凭据(如数据库密码和API密钥)存储在.env文件中,并通过环境变量加载,避免硬编码在代码中。

通过以上措施,可以有效提升双11促销活动中的敏感凭据管理水平,确保系统的安全性和稳定性。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券